EnCore Energy (EU) announced the acquisition of a 5,900 acre parcel of private land located immediately adjacent to, and east of, enCore’s Alta Mesa historic and producing wellfields and Central Processing Plant. Tacubaya is expected to provide additional feed and longevity for the Alta Mesa In-Situ Recovery Uranium Central Processing Plant. Initial exploration will include a 200-hole drilling program beginning in two key areas utilizing several rigs. Two rigs will begin in October 2025, with an additional two drill rigs being added as the program progresses.
